Slope flattening services involve the process of leveling or grading uneven or sloped areas of a property’s landscape or foundation. This work typically includes removing excess soil, filling in low spots, and reshaping the terrain to create a more even surface. Proper grading not only improves the appearance of a yard but also helps ensure proper drainage and prevents issues caused by water pooling or runoff. Skilled contractors use specialized equipment to carefully adjust the slope, making sure the land directs water away from structures and reduces the risk of erosion or foundation problems.

Many property owners seek slope flattening services to address common issues such as water drainage problems, erosion, or uneven terrain that can compromise the stability of a home or landscape. For example, if water tends to collect near the foundation after heavy rain, a flattening or regrading job can redirect the flow away from the house, helping to prevent basement flooding or foundation damage. Additionally, properties with hilly or sloped yards may require grading to create level areas for lawns, patios, or gardens, making outdoor spaces safer and more functional.

The overview below groups typical Slope Flattening proj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Auburn, AL.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or slope flattening projects in Auburn, AL often range from $250-$600. Many routine jobs fall within this band, covering simple corrections or small areas needing adjustment. Fewer projects reach the higher end of this range unless additional work is required.

Moderate Projects - Medium-sized slope flattening services usually cost between $600-$2,000. These projects may involve larger sections or more detailed work and are common among local contractors. Larger, more complex jobs can push beyond this range but are less frequent.

Large-Scale Jobs - Extensive slope correction or significant grading work can cost from $2,000-$5,000+. Such projects are typically more involved and may include multiple areas or substantial excavation, making up a smaller portion of overall work.

Full Replacement - Complete slope replacement or major overhauls generally start at $5,000+ depending on the size and complexity. These larger projects are less common but are necessary for severe or longstanding issues requiring comprehensive solutions.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are slope flattening services? Slope flattening services involve adjusting and leveling uneven or steep terrain to create a more stable and usable surface for landscaping, construction, or drainage improvements.

Why might I need slope flattening in Auburn, AL? Slope flattening can help prevent erosion, improve drainage, and prepare land for development or landscaping projects in areas with hilly or uneven terrain.

How do local contractors perform slope flattening? Contractors typically assess the site, then use excavation, grading, and soil stabilization techniques to achieve a level or gently sloped surface tailored to the property's needs.

Are there different types of slope flattening techniques? Yes, techniques vary from simple grading to more complex soil stabilization methods, depending on the slope's severity and the intended use of the land.
